Relive the magic of the Portland Trail Blazers’ historic 1977 season and NBA Championship through the eyes of award-winning photographers and writers of The Oregonian/OregonLive in this hardcover collector's book perfect for any Blazer fan.
This heirloom-quality, coffee-table book follows the astounding rise of a then 7-year-old franchise under new head coach Jack Ramsay. It includes player profiles of Blazer legends who helped define the meaning of Rip City, including '80-'90s legend Clyde Drexler and modern superstar Damian Lillard, and traces how the team and the city have grown up together.
Note: This book is an unofficial account of the Blazers' 1977 season from news coverage by The Oregonian, and is not endorsed by the NBA or the Portland Trail Blazers.
